Gunma Insect World
![Park in Kiryu, Japan](https://gtsy.b-cdn.net/media/images/jp/place/800/c36f4b93dc10a233807806709ca0aac6.jpg)
Also known as: ぐんま昆虫の森
Park in Kiryu, Japan. Gunma Insect World Insect Observation Facility in Kiryū, Gunma, Japan is a learning facility for observing the ecology of insects. The building was designed by Tadao Ando, built by Takenaka Corporation with three other firms, and opened in 2005. The facility offers outdoor hands-on experience to allow visitors to observe and learn more about the world of insects.[1]

Okawa Museum of Art
![Art gallery in Kiryu, Japan](https://gtsy.b-cdn.net/media/images/jp/place/800/1c0019daf3f85c7239c4d82c5cf6b66d.jpg)
Also known as: 大川美術館
Art gallery in Kiryu, Japan. The Okawa Museum of Art is an art gallery in Kiryū, Gunma Prefecture, Japan that concentrates on modern Japanese art.
The gallery, which opened in April 1989, presents the collection of the businessman and writer Eiji Ōkawa (大川栄ニ, 1924–2008), who was born in Kiryū, and has about 6500 items. At its core are about eighty works by Shunsuke Matsumoto (松本竣介) and Hideo Noda (野田英夫); there are many works by other artists associated with these two. The gallery also has a hundred sketches by Takeji Fujishima (藤島武二) and two hundred drawings by Toshi Shimizu (清水登之).
The museum has exhibitions, which are not limited to Japanese art. For example, in early 1990 it held an exhibition of Ben Shahn.[2]

Iwajuku Site
![Museum in Midori, Japan](https://gtsy.b-cdn.net/media/images/jp/place/800/b440890d27d56bd825d6336503a25921.jpg)
Also known as: 岩宿遺跡
Archaeological finds in a modern venue. The Iwajuku site an archaeological site located in what is now the Kasuke neighborhood of the city of Midori, Gunma Prefecture in the northern Kantō region of Japan with finds from the Japanese Paleolithic period. It received protection as a National Historic Site in 1979.[3]

Ri xian de zang zun guan yin yuan
![Ri xian de zang zun guan yin yuan](https://gtsy.b-cdn.net/media/images/jp/place/800/842dd2e3ec7a5efe43340d8729d8debb.jpg)
Kannon-in Temple is a temple of the Toyozan School of Shingon Buddhism located in Higashi 2-chome, Kiryu City, Gunma Prefecture. The name of the mountain is Suwasan. The main deity is the Bodhisattva of the Holy Kannon. The temple name is Suwasan Kannonin Noman-ji Temple. It is generally known as "Nichigen Jizoson. On the 24th of every month, the temple grounds are lined with stalls that attract many worshippers.
